UCLA loses three more commits

UCLA’s coaching change continues to reset the school’s current recruiting class as four-star safety Cam’ron Jones, three-star linebacker Kolin Demens and three-star running back Lentivone Lesane all announced they have decommitted from UCLA on Monday.

Jones, viewed as a key part of UCLA’s 2018 recruiting class because he was an out-of-state catch for defensive backs coach Demetrice Martin, recently hosted Mississippi coaches at his family’s home in Mansfield, Texas. He has been committed to the Bruins since April, but also has offers from Oklahoma, Colorado, Baylor and Texas Tech.

Bruin Report Online reported Monday that Martin would not be retained under new head coach Chip Kelly. Martin is one of the staff’s best recruiters and was key in reeling in top prospects like Darnay Holmes and four-star cornerback Elijah Gates last year.

Demens, a Michigan native, was a big Midwest pick up by linebackers coach Scott White as he shunned offers from Michigan, Michigan State, Pittsburgh and Kentucky.

Lesane is a three-star running back from Florida with offers from Cincinnati, Illinois, Syracuse and Central Florida. He’s the second running back to decommit from UCLA since the coaching change, joining Louisiana native AJ Carter, but Kelly has already secured a pledge from Kazmeir Allen, a speedy back who runs a 10.48-second 100-meter.

Major recruiting shuffles are expected during a coaching change, especially one a drastic as UCLA’s because Kelly runs such a unique system, but here’s a brief recap of the recruiting changes in recent weeks:

  • UCLA has 13 commits as this point including a solid verbal from quarterback Dorian Thompson-Robinson. But expect more changes to come in future weeks, as is normally the case with coaching changes.
